What is Email sending MCP?

This server is a Mail Control Protocol (MCP) server that leverages the Resend API to send emails. It integrates with tools like Cursor and Claude Desktop to enable email sending directly from these applications.

How to use Email sending MCP?

To use this server, you need a Resend API key and a verified email address. Clone the repository, configure the server with your API key and sender email, build the project, and then add the MCP server to Cursor or Claude Desktop with the appropriate command or configuration.

Key features of Email sending MCP

  • Send plain text and HTML emails

  • Schedule emails for future delivery

  • Add CC and BCC recipients

  • Configure reply-to addresses

  • Customizable sender email (requires verification)
